/[MITgcm]/MITgcm/pkg/exf/exf_ad_check_lev2_dir.h
ViewVC logotype

Annotation of /MITgcm/pkg/exf/exf_ad_check_lev2_dir.h

Parent Directory Parent Directory | Revision Log Revision Log | View Revision Graph Revision Graph


Revision 1.7 - (hide annotations) (download)
Thu Jul 28 19:52:33 2005 UTC (18 years, 10 months ago) by heimbach
Branch: MAIN
CVS Tags: checkpoint57o_post, checkpoint57n_post, checkpoint57p_post
Changes since 1.6: +4 -0 lines
File MIME type: text/plain
Adding swflux control

1 edhill 1.2 #ifdef ALLOW_EXF
2 heimbach 1.3
3 heimbach 1.5 CADJ STORE hflux0 = tapelev2, key = ilev_2
4     CADJ STORE hflux1 = tapelev2, key = ilev_2
5     CADJ STORE sflux0 = tapelev2, key = ilev_2
6     CADJ STORE sflux1 = tapelev2, key = ilev_2
7     CADJ STORE ustress0 = tapelev2, key = ilev_2
8     CADJ STORE ustress1 = tapelev2, key = ilev_2
9     CADJ STORE vstress0 = tapelev2, key = ilev_2
10     CADJ STORE vstress1 = tapelev2, key = ilev_2
11    
12 heimbach 1.1 # ifdef ALLOW_ATM_TEMP
13 heimbach 1.3
14 heimbach 1.1 CADJ STORE aqh0 = tapelev2, key = ilev_2
15     CADJ STORE aqh1 = tapelev2, key = ilev_2
16     CADJ STORE atemp0 = tapelev2, key = ilev_2
17     CADJ STORE atemp1 = tapelev2, key = ilev_2
18     CADJ STORE precip0 = tapelev2, key = ilev_2
19     CADJ STORE precip1 = tapelev2, key = ilev_2
20     CADJ STORE lwflux0 = tapelev2, key = ilev_2
21     CADJ STORE lwflux1 = tapelev2, key = ilev_2
22     CADJ STORE swflux0 = tapelev2, key = ilev_2
23     CADJ STORE swflux1 = tapelev2, key = ilev_2
24     # ifdef EXF_READ_EVAP
25     CADJ STORE evap0 = tapelev2, key = ilev_2
26     CADJ STORE evap1 = tapelev2, key = ilev_2
27     # else
28     CADJ STORE evap = tapelev2, key = ilev_2
29     # endif /* EXF_READ_EVAP */
30     # ifdef ALLOW_DOWNWARD_RADIATION
31     CADJ STORE swdown0 = tapelev2, key = ilev_2
32     CADJ STORE swdown1 = tapelev2, key = ilev_2
33     CADJ STORE lwdown0 = tapelev2, key = ilev_2
34     CADJ STORE lwdown1 = tapelev2, key = ilev_2
35     # endif
36 heimbach 1.3
37 heimbach 1.1 # else /* ALLOW_ATM_TEMP undef */
38 heimbach 1.3
39 heimbach 1.1 # ifdef SHORTWAVE_HEATING
40     CADJ STORE swflux0 = tapelev2, key = ilev_2
41     CADJ STORE swflux1 = tapelev2, key = ilev_2
42     # endif
43 heimbach 1.3
44 heimbach 1.1 # endif /* ALLOW_ATM_TEMP */
45 heimbach 1.3
46 heimbach 1.1 # ifdef ALLOW_ATM_WIND
47 heimbach 1.3
48 heimbach 1.1 CADJ STORE uwind0 = tapelev2, key = ilev_2
49     CADJ STORE uwind1 = tapelev2, key = ilev_2
50     CADJ STORE vwind0 = tapelev2, key = ilev_2
51     CADJ STORE vwind1 = tapelev2, key = ilev_2
52 heimbach 1.3
53 heimbach 1.1 # else /* ALLOW_ATM_WIND undef */
54 heimbach 1.3
55 heimbach 1.1 # endif /* ALLOW_ATM_WIND */
56 heimbach 1.3
57 heimbach 1.1 # ifdef ALLOW_CLIMSSS_RELAXATION
58     CADJ STORE climsss0 = tapelev2, key = ilev_2
59     CADJ STORE climsss1 = tapelev2, key = ilev_2
60     # endif
61     # ifdef ALLOW_CLIMSST_RELAXATION
62     CADJ STORE climsst0 = tapelev2, key = ilev_2
63     CADJ STORE climsst1 = tapelev2, key = ilev_2
64     # endif
65     # ifdef ALLOW_CLIMSALT_RELAXATION
66     cph not used so far
67     cphCADJ STORE climsalt0 = tapelev2, key = ilev_2
68     cphCADJ STORE climsalt1 = tapelev2, key = ilev_2
69     # endif
70     # ifdef ALLOW_CLIMTEMP_RELAXATION
71     cph not used so far
72     cphCADJ STORE climtemp0 = tapelev2, key = ilev_2
73     cphCADJ STORE climtemp1 = tapelev2, key = ilev_2
74     # endif
75     # ifdef ATMOSPHERIC_LOADING
76     CADJ STORE apressure0 = tapelev2, key = ilev_2
77     CADJ STORE apressure1 = tapelev2, key = ilev_2
78     # endif
79    
80     # ifdef ALLOW_HFLUX_CONTROL
81     CADJ STORE xx_hflux0 = tapelev2, key = ilev_2
82     CADJ STORE xx_hflux1 = tapelev2, key = ilev_2
83     # endif
84     # ifdef ALLOW_SFLUX_CONTROL
85     CADJ STORE xx_sflux0 = tapelev2, key = ilev_2
86     CADJ STORE xx_sflux1 = tapelev2, key = ilev_2
87     # endif
88     # ifdef ALLOW_USTRESS_CONTROL
89     CADJ STORE xx_tauu0 = tapelev2, key = ilev_2
90     CADJ STORE xx_tauu1 = tapelev2, key = ilev_2
91     # endif
92     # ifdef ALLOW_VSTRESS_CONTROL
93     CADJ STORE xx_tauv0 = tapelev2, key = ilev_2
94     CADJ STORE xx_tauv1 = tapelev2, key = ilev_2
95     # endif
96     # ifdef ALLOW_UWIND_CONTROL
97     CADJ STORE xx_uwind0 = tapelev2, key = ilev_2
98     CADJ STORE xx_uwind1 = tapelev2, key = ilev_2
99     # endif
100     # ifdef ALLOW_VWIND_CONTROL
101     CADJ STORE xx_vwind0 = tapelev2, key = ilev_2
102     CADJ STORE xx_vwind1 = tapelev2, key = ilev_2
103     # endif
104     # ifdef ALLOW_ATEMP_CONTROL
105     CADJ STORE xx_atemp0 = tapelev2, key = ilev_2
106     CADJ STORE xx_atemp1 = tapelev2, key = ilev_2
107     # endif
108     # ifdef ALLOW_AQH_CONTROL
109     CADJ STORE xx_aqh0 = tapelev2, key = ilev_2
110     CADJ STORE xx_aqh1 = tapelev2, key = ilev_2
111     # endif
112 heimbach 1.6 # ifdef ALLOW_PRECIP_CONTROL
113     CADJ STORE xx_precip0 = tapelev2, key = ilev_2
114     CADJ STORE xx_precip1 = tapelev2, key = ilev_2
115     # endif
116 heimbach 1.7 # ifdef ALLOW_SWFLUX_CONTROL
117     CADJ STORE xx_swflux0 = tapelev2, key = ilev_2
118     CADJ STORE xx_swflux1 = tapelev2, key = ilev_2
119     # endif
120 heimbach 1.3
121 edhill 1.2 #endif /* ALLOW_EXF */

  ViewVC Help
Powered by ViewVC 1.1.22